► How do I get to the HAVEN?

It's a 1,5 hour car journey from Berlin city center and 3.5 hours from Hamburg to Bahnitz, where Haven is located. If you are looking for a lift or could offer a lift with other participants, we are happy to help you arranging small groups to come together. If you are coming by train, take the RE1 from Berlin to Wusterwitz. From there we can book you a group taxi (the costs are shared by the group).

► Do I need to bring anything in particular?

You should bring comfortable clothes for your yoga practice, your yoga mat (if possible) and anything else you need for your practice. If you feel like swimming and/or going to the sauna, bring your swimming gear and an extra towel. We also recommend bringing a good book to read, a journal for your thoughts and weatherproof clothing for nature walks and excursions.
